Automation and Robotics in Manufacturing
1. Automated Production Lines Automated systems, including robotic arms and CNC (Computer Numerical Control) machines, have revolutionized steel processing. These technologies perform tasks such as cutting, welding, and bending with unmatched precision and consistency, minimizing errors and optimizing throughput.

AI and Machine Learning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ning algorithms analyze vast amounts of data to optimize production schedules, predict maintenance needs, and improve resource allocation. Predictive maintenance ensures equipment uptime, reducing downtime and enhancing overall operational efficiency.
Advanced Materials and Coatings
1. High-Performance Alloys Advanced steel alloys engineered for specific applications offer superior strength, durability, and corrosion resistance. These materials enable manufacturers to produce lighter, more efficient components without compromising performance, meeting diverse industry requirements.
2. Surface Coatings and Treatments Innovative surface coatings enhance steel properties such as wear resistance, anti-corrosion capabilities, and aesthetic appeal. Nanotechnology-based coatings and eco-friendly treatments prolong product lifespan and reduce maintenance costs, driving sustainability in steel processing.
Digital Twin Technology
Digital twin technology creates virtual replicas of physical assets, enabling real-time monitoring, performance optimization, and predictive simulations. Steel processors use digital twins to visualize production workflows, test scenarios, and refine processes before implementation, minimizing risks and maximizing efficiency.
Energy Efficiency and Sustainability
1. Green Manufacturing Practices Implementing energy-efficient technologies, such as electric arc furnaces (EAFs) powered by renewable energy sources, reduces carbon footprint and operational costs. Recycling scrap steel through advanced melting techniques minimizes waste and conserves natural resources.
2. Environmental Compliance Adhering to stringent environmental regulations ensures sustainable operations and enhances corporate reputation. Technologies that monitor emissions, manage water usage, and promote resource efficiency support compliance efforts while driving long-term sustainability goals.

Future Trends and Innovations
Looking ahead, continuous innovation in sensors, IoT (Internet of Things), and data analytics will further transform steel processing. Smart factories equipped with interconnected devices will enable real-time decision-making, autonomous maintenance, and seamless supply chain integration, driving efficiency and competitiveness.
